As Tom suggested, I redid the test with less than 1 ft. of wire from the
PPS output to the GPIO without any logic gates or line receivers. Same result,
the SKG25A1 was 2 microseconds ahead of the 58534A. Without any other way of
testing, I would probably trust the output of the timing receiver more
than the SkyNav module. Anyway the SkyNav board is an inexpensive unit and
I wouldn't mind setting an offset in ntpd.
I don't have a scope yet, and a low jitter PPS GPIO is the closest thing I have
to a TIC.
